Antidiabetic and Renoprotective Effects of Cladophora glomerata Kützing Extract in Experimental Type 2 Diabetic Rats: A Potential Nutraceutical Product for Diabetic Nephropathy

Figure 7

Effects of Cladophora glomerata extract on regulatory function of rOat1 and rOat3 functions. (a) Downregulation of rOat1 and 3 by PMA-inhibited PKCα activity. Rat renal cortical slices were preincubated for 30 min in the presence or absence of 100 nM of PMA or PMA with GÖ6976 and followed by incubation with 5 μM of [3H]-PAH for 30 min. Data are expressed as tissue to medium ratios (T/M) (). indicates significant differences from control. indicates significant differences from PMA preincubation in renal slices from ND. (b) Upregulation of rOat1 and 3 by insulin-stimulated PKCζ activity. Rat renal cortical slices were preincubated for 30 min in the presence or absence of 30 μg/mL of insulin or insulin with PKCζ-PS and followed by incubation with 5 μM of [3H]-PAH for 30 min. Data are expressed as tissue to medium ratios (T/M) ( = 5–7). indicates significant differences from respective control. indicates significant differences from insulin preincubation in renal slices from ND. indicates significant differences from insulin preincubation in renal slices from ND + CGE.
